Abstract
The article presents an investigation that deals with the relationship between potential occupational risk factors and lymphoid malignancy (LM). The etiology of LM remains unknown except for some established risk factors. A multicenter hospital-based case-control study which includes 824 incident cases of non-Hodgkin lymphoma (NHL), Hodgkin lymphoma (HL), multiple myeloma, and lymphoproliferative syndrome and 752 frequency-matched controls is done in France. It is suggested that farming plays a role in most types of lymphoid malignancy.
